Disability shower installation services involve adapting or constructing showers to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services typically include installing walk-in or roll-in showers, low-threshold ent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and accessibility. The goal is to create a bathing environment that minimizes the risk of falls and makes it easier for users to enter, exit, and maneuver within the shower area. Professionals focus on ensuring that the installation complies with ergonomic and safety considerations while maintaining a functional and comfortable space.

This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high tub edges or navigating traditional shower enclosures. It also helps reduce the risk of accidents in the bathroom, which can be a hazardous area for seniors or those with physical disabilities. By customizing shower setups to meet specific needs, these installations support independence and can make daily routines safer and more manageable. Properly installed disability showers can also simplify caregiver assistance when needed, providing peace of mind for families and caregivers.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rowlett,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while customized or accessible features can increase the price. Local service providers can offer det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Materials and Features - The price varies based on the type of shower, with standard accessible showers costing around $1,200 to $3,800. Upgraded options, such as low-threshold or roll-in showers, may add to the overall cost. Costs for additional features like seating or grab bars are usually included in the total estimate.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a disability shower generally range from $500 to $2,000. The total depends on the existing bathroom setup and any necessary modifications to plumbing or flooring. Experienced local contractors can provide precise quotes for labor based on the project's scope.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include permits, which can range from $100 to $500, and any necessary structural modifications. These costs vary by location and project complexity, and local pros can clarify potential additional charges during consultation. No discounts or coupons are typically available for these services.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
